  • Since the station was founded in the 1920s, donors have given millions of dollars to fund equipment, a building and a radio tower, according to a group called SaveWCAL. The station, which once featured classical music and Christian liturgy, now plays music from Iggy and the Stooges, Death Cab for Cutie and other rock bands.
